Royal Domestic Drake
The royal domestic drake is a small species of wingless dragon. They only get up to 7" tall at the shoulder, and 2'4" in length. They move in a quick, ferret-like motion, moving on all 4 paws. They can stand on their hind legs, usually to look around or reach something, but can not move in this stance. They are equipped with two, short horns, small, rounded ears, and 5 toes on each foot. They do not have claws, so rely on constriction, their horns, and their sharp, dagger like teeth for protection. They have a furry tail tip, and fur on their ankles and elbows. They also have a mane of fur running down to the base of their tail.

They are a domesticated species, and not found in the wild. They are rather intelligent, but are not able to speak in tongues. They communicate with a series of chirps, clicks, and growls. When agitated, they have been known to ignite themselves on fire. However, because of the chemical their skin is covered in, they can not be burned. Many are born with the natural ability to use magiks, being able to manipulate fire or lightening.

They often like to be with their owners, perching on their shoulders and growling at passerby's. They make excellent companion animals, being more wise and intelligent than any dog or cat.

They can live for up to 85 years. Breeding season is late winter to early spring. Unlike most species, it is the female who does the courting. Several females will usually seek out the most dominant males, staying with them for as long as they are in heat. The male will breed them, then usually chase them away, not wanting to be bothered by the silly girls. In Early Summer, the female, having been bred, will lay a clutch of up to 3 eggs. The eggs are palm-sized and pearl-shaped, usually being silver to white in coloration. After 3 months of incubation, the eggs will hatch, and the female will care for her new young until they are the age of 5 years.

As a note, I will be making adoptables of these guys. Here's some more "solid" details on sizing, life span, etc.

Height: 5 to 7 inches (10 to 14 centimeters)
Length: 2 feet to 2 feet and 4 inches (48 to 56 centimeters)
Weight: 4 to 6 pounds (1.81436 kg to 2.72155 kg)
Life Span: 72 to 85 years
Litters: 1 to 3 eggs
Incubation Period: 90 to 98 days
Gestation Period: 27 to 30 days
